Video: Baby flying foxes rescued

Updated: Friday, 11 Jan 2013, 5:54 AM MST
Published : Friday, 11 Jan 2013, 5:54 AM MST

AUSTRALIA (CNN/NETWORK TEN) - Baby flying foxes are literally falling from the sky as the newborns and their mothers struggle to cope with the high temperatures.

In the video above, see volunteers who spent a day coming to their rescue.
